Although Longport Train Station is relatively quaint, it is equipped with essential amenities designed to support your journey. Tickets can't be purchased at a ticket office here, but there are machines available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. Unfortunately, there are no accessible ticket machines. Smartcard validators are present, allowing for modern and seamless travel experiences. CCTV cameras are in operation, enhancing your security while at the station.
Getting assistance is simple at Longport. Although there is no dedicated staff help available on-site, helpful points are scattered throughout the station grounds to cater to your informational needs. Those requiring assistance due to mobility impairments should note that although step-free access is available in parts of the station, the ramps can be challenging, particularly on Platform 1, which lacks lowered kerbs.
For those wondering about onward travel, the rail replacement service is conveniently located at the station entrance. Although live public bus updates are not directly available, planning your bus journey from Longport can easily be done by accessing the printable information provided here. Bridlington Station is well-equipped to handle all your ticketing needs. With a ticket office open from 06:30 to 18:00 on weekdays and from 09:30 to 18:00 on Sundays, you can easily purchase or collect tickets. Automated ticket machines offer extra convenience, accepting both cash and card payments. The station proudly supports accessibility with features like step-free access, and induction loops are available for those with hearing impairments.
However, amenities such as luggage storage and a waiting room office might be absent, yet seating areas provide comfort while you wait for your train. For essential needs, restrooms and baby-changing facilities are available, complementing the refreshment options onsite.
Bridlington Station seamlessly connects you to wider transport networks. There’s a convenient taxi rank just outside the station, and for those who prefer to use buses, detailed travel information is accessible here. Additionally, cycling enthusiasts will appreciate available bicycle storage, though hire facilities aren’t offered at this location.
